    I was very surprised to discover that there is no way to run a report of all your sessions and the speakers attached to each.

    After calling the help desk, they recommended I use the Export command from the Event Sessions page. This will export a .txt file which you can then import into Excel and delete the columns you don't want. HOWEVER, the export only includes the speaker code, not the speaker name. So I went back into all my speaker profiles and changed their codes to match their names exactly. (I had used the default codes when I created the speakers which removes the space between first and last name). So if you don't need to use specific speaker codes, this will allow you to use the Export feature without having to edit all the speaker names in your report every time.
